Changing the antibiotic playbook to catch an ESKAPE artist

Nearly a century ago, a single colony of Staphylococcus aureus (S. aureus) helped launch the antibiotic age. In 1928, Alexander Fleming returned to his London lab to find that a stray mold had wiped out the Staphylococcus growing on one of his plates. The accident gave the world penicillin, ushering in the age of biomedicine and ensuring that an infected cut or scrape would not be fatal.
